Job Description


The Lung ProgramNurse Navigator functions as a clinician, case manager, and educator to achieve optimal clinical and quality outcomes for patients undergoing clinical investigation for pulmonary malignancy. The Lung ProgramNurse Navigator will track and coordinate patient care throughout the pulmonary care continuum from an abnormal lung condition throughout diagnostic work up and treatment for localized disease. The Lung ProgramNurse Navigator functions as a part of the multidisciplinary care team, serving as a liaison throughout UM UCH care system.

Completes a comprehensive assessment of individuals referred for pulmonary care services and follows the patientthrough diagnostic work-up and treatment. Promotes positive relationships by using culturally appropriate shared decision-making and consideration of the varied needs of patients, families and physicians. Serves as an essential link between patients, families, physicians and all other care providers.

Supports the patient across pulmonary, interventional pulmonology, thoracic surgery, and oncology; acting as a guide, resource, advocate, educator and liaison patients and families.

Tracks and informs patients about their plan of care to assure they attend the variety of appointments for procedures and physician consults. Assists patients and families to overcome barriers of care and refers patients to social workers, financial counselors, and other resources as appropriate.

Works across healthcare disciplines to ensure timely appointments, results reporting and communication regarding patient care and outcome.

Initiates and performs ongoing review of assessment tools, patient education material, care management guidelines, pathways and algorithms for the provision of care across the continuum from abnormal screening to diagnosis to survivorship and/or palliative care.

Educate and reinforce education with patients and families on lung disease, biopsy procedures, pathology results and next steps based on the multidisciplinary plan of care. Provides all necessary education and support material to patients/families and engages them in the understanding of cancer care and treatment protocols utilized.

Monitors patient progress and transitions across specialty practices by consulting with providers and other members of the care delivery team as needed. Refers to appropriate physician or service line as needed for complex patient care issues or concerns.

Coordinates and participates in multidisciplinary treatment planning conferences and clinic. Keeps all members of the team informed of plan of care and patients progress through the clinic.

Assists in developing, implementing and evaluating new processes of care as determined by the Lung Program providers and leadership teams including but not limited to improvements in technology, equipment, and best practice guidelines.

Maintains collaborative professional working relationship with clinical and administrative team members necessary to develop and maintain a successful cross-continuum care necessary for this patient population.

Assists with conducting and coordinating health education classes for cancer prevention and early detection in conjunction with the Department of Community Outreach.

Participates in all aspects of UM UCH KCC performance improvement activity and outcome measurement. Tracks patient outcomes and relevant data using either automated or manual systems.

Participates in related professional and/or community organizations. Assumes responsibility for ongoing professional development.

Maintains high person standards for customer satisfaction, productivity, learning, cooperation, responsiveness, communication and optimism.


Qualifications


Education & Training:
Registered Nurse with current Maryland Board of Nursing License. Bachelor’s degree preferred, but not required. Knowledge of nursing theory, practice and education in order to conduct patient triage, intake and assessment and participate in the case management process. Knowledge of adult learning theory, instructional design principles, instructional media, evaluation methods and generally accepted training and development practices. Certification in Oncology Nursing (OCN) or Academy of Oncology Nurse & Patient Navigators, Foundation for Learning (AONN + FFL) highly preferred. BCLS Certification is required.

Work Orientation & Experience: Registered nurse with current Maryland license required. Three (3) years’ previous experience in oncology, pulmonary, and/or thoracic surgery care, with advanced skill and knowledge in case management required. Experience with implementing community outreach, health prevention and educational programs preferred.

Skills & Abilities: Ability to (a) monitor, assess and record patient progress against a plan of care, (b) adjust the plan of care based on assessed changes in patient status, (c) handle multiple priorities, (d) work independently and take initiative in achieving expected results. Demonstrate skills in: (e) planning, implementing and evaluating patient services (f) facilitating patient access to community resources (g) tracking and coordinating patient activities in relation to the plan of care (h) making effective decisions, (i) problem-solving, (j) crisis management (k) verbal and written patient and staff educational presentations, (l) organizing work, setting priorities, meeting deadlines, (m) attention to detail and follow through, , (n) working with physicians and multiple-specialty team members to coordinate educational events, (o) ability to work successfully with diverse types of individuals including, management staff, external organizations and the general public, and (p) is computer literate with proficiency in word processing, Excel, Access and data management skills.
